About the Credits & Pacific

The credits offered are post-baccalaureate, graded, graduate-level semester (non-degree) credits provided directly through the University of the Pacific – Benerd College. They are specifically designed to meet the needs of educators for salary advancement and recertification. The credits are acceptable where local districts approve and applicable to state licensing where authorized. We always encourage you to check with your employer for the acceptability of these credits. Course participants are responsible for determining the acceptability of these credits for their intended use. Each graduate-level semester credit/unit is equivalent to 15 hours of academic involvement.

 

The University of the Pacific, established in 1851, is California’s oldest privately chartered university, and it is fully accredited by the Western Association of Schools and Colleges (WASC).

Grades & Transcripts

Completed courses are graded under the Pass/No Credit grading system. An official transcript is available upon successful completion of course requirements. The course ending date that will appear on your transcript will reflect the date your information was reviewed and approved.

How It Works:

Step 1
Complete a credit-approved program with Santa Clara County Office of Education (SCCOE) through the School Climate, Leadership, and Instructional Services Department.
Successful completion of your SCCOE program is a prerequisite to registering for graduate-level credit with University of the Pacific - Benerd College.
Step 1
Step 2
Register for graduate-level credit with University of the Pacific - Benerd College.
Your SCCOE Professional Development Coordinator will verify your program completion. Allow 1-2 weeks for your program completion to be verified and processed at University of the Pacific - Benerd College.
Step 2
Step 3
Earn Graduate-Level Credit on an Official Transcript from University of the Pacific - Benerd College.
After your documentation has been reviewed and approved, your course grade(s) will be submitted for posting at University of the Pacific - Benerd College. You may proceed to order an e-transcript after your course grades are posted at UOP.
